Mr. Chairman, I also want to acknowledge that this is a real issue in my part of the country because indeed those people who are affected feel that the system has not worked simply because the bureaucracy has not understood nor taken the time to find all the information based on science. I just feel that they have not been fair in listening to both sides of the issue. I for one stand as a person who believes in the environment, so I do not take shortcuts. I embrace this issue as an issue that we should wait imprudently for economic development. I take as a part of my faith that actually the environment is God's creation and we should do everything to preserve it and certainly, as we move into this area of trying to balance and have clean water, it is equally important that we are fair in that. The tree farmers and those affected, they also honor the land not only because that is where they get their livelihood, but they love the land. To find that they are put in this kind of situation of having to determine that they are not polluters or they are not doing all they want to do to preserve the land is grossly unfair, and it is not based on science.
